The Air Force and Space Force have introduced a new AI tool named the Non-classified Internet Protocol Generative Pre-training Transformer (NIPRGPT) to enhance access to information and explore the necessity of generative AI within the Department of the Air Force (DAF). The AI chatbot aims to assist airmen and guardians with tasks such as correspondence, research, and coding while ensuring a secure online environment. Venice Goodwine, DAF’s chief information officer, emphasized the importance of modernizing tools for the workforce and providing flexibility for skill development. NIPRGPT has shown promising results during its development phase, and the department plans to collaborate with commercial partners to evaluate its effectiveness. The initiative is part of a broader effort to foster innovation and experimentation within the DAF. Derived from the Dark Saber software platform, NIPRGPT is a testament to the DAF’s commitment to deploying cutting-edge technology. As the platform evolves, it will undergo rigorous testing to determine its suitability for various use cases.
